User Tools

Site Tools


docker:networking:disable_docker0_bridge_on_docker_startup

Docker - Networking - Disable docker0 bridge on docker startup

Problem

ip link delete docker0

NOTE: When docker is restarted docker, docker 0 is automatically recreated.


Permanently stop docker0 being created

If there are running container, then stop them first.

Create file /etc/docker/daemon.json

/etc/docker/daemon.json
{
    "bridge": "none"
}

And restart docker: systemctl restart docker

NOTE: The changes will take effect immediately if there are no running containers.


References

https://docs.docker.com/engine/reference/commandline/dockerd/#run-multiple-daemons

  • See the –bridge flag, which can be set via daemon.json.
docker/networking/disable_docker0_bridge_on_docker_startup.txt · Last modified: 2025/07/28 22:06 by peter

Donate Powered by PHP Valid HTML5 Valid CSS Driven by DokuWiki